LS and LT Radiator for 1967-1987 C/K Series Chevy GMC Trucks Blazer Suburban
When installing an LS or LT powerplant in a classic 1967 to 1987 C K Series Chevy or GMC truck precision cooling is essential to control temperatures under heavy loads or idling. This radiator features a heavy duty core measuring 20.75 inches tall to clear manual transmission components and align with stock mounts on C10, K10, C15, K15, Blazer and Suburban Square Body chassis. Constructed in high quality aluminum the core resists corrosion and is available in bare or black epoxy finish while dual performance fans engage on demand to drive air through the fin assembly. Made in USA this unit bolts directly into stock rails and uses original hose locations without custom brackets making it a true bolt in choice for LS and LT swaps.
Precise Fitment for 1967–1987 GM Trucks
This 20.75 inch tall radiator is specifically designed for 1967 through 1987 GM truck frames equipped with manual transmissions. The package arrives ready for installation, complete with dual high-performance fans that provide uniform airflow across the core even at low vehicle speeds. It accommodates LS and LT engine platforms without requiring alterations to the stock sheetmetal. When used in conjunction with MuscleRods engine mounts, the assembly aligns exactly with factory mounting points, preserving proper water pump and accessory positioning while ensuring the correct drivetrain angle. This tailored approach removes any need for custom fabrication, making installations repeatable and reliable for builders and restoration specialists.
Robust Aluminum Construction
Every component of this radiator is crafted from premium aluminum to maximize heat transfer efficiency and resist corrosion. The core features a dense matrix of tubes and fins, expanding the contact area between coolant and ambient air. Precision TIG welding joins the core to the end tanks, creating a leak-proof seal capable of withstanding the pressures encountered in high-temperature applications. Inlet and outlet ports are machined to exact tolerances, ensuring a secure, vibration-free fit with standard hoses and fittings. Production is carried out entirely in the United States under stringent quality control measures, resulting in consistent performance across every unit.
Advanced Cooling Performance
By combining a tall, high-capacity core with a pair of strategically positioned fans, this radiator effectively dissipates the thermal loads generated by modern LS and LT engines. The increased core height not only boosts coolant volume but also extends the flow path for improved heat rejection under sustained load. The dual-fan arrangement features custom shrouds that channel airflow evenly across the entire core, eliminating hotspots that can degrade engine efficiency. Each fan is connected to an individual wiring harness with integrated relays and a temperature-sensing switch, so they only activate when needed. This intelligent control minimizes electrical draw and cabin noise while maintaining consistent operating temperatures during heavy towing, steep inclines, or spirited driving sessions.
